The Last Two Minute Report revealed one crucial missed call in crunch time of Game 2 between Minnesota and Dallas.

With 50 seconds left and the Timberwolves leading 108–106, guard Anthony Edwards passed the ball to forward Jaden McDaniels near the baseline. McDaniels jumped up to catch the ball and when he landed, he was surrounded by Mavericks stars Kyrie Irving and Luka Dončić.

"Irving makes contact with McDaniels' forearm, causing him to lose control of the ball," the report stated. Instead, the Mavericks got the ball back.
